Can we do exercise in evening time also... How much time gap should we leave after having lunch for doing exercise in evening. Plz help me with it
63 Views
Hi You can have your lunch at 2pm and then go do exercise at 5 or 6pm. After evening workout you can have one single fruit that will be your per workout food.
